macro - hiding rows given a cells content
Hello,
I am seeking some advice on a hiding rows using a macro. The spreadsheet has columns A-M and up to 2000 rows. The focus of my question is on column C. We have certain headings in column C that only appear once within that column but when they do we want to automatically hide that row and then go to the next heading which we have in our macro. For example, we have heading such as "ABC/XYZ" and "DEF/STU" and "FFF/GGG" which we would like to be included in the macro and automatically hide the row when that is contained in row C. But we have many other heading which we do not want to hide, or left out of the macro. Please help me as I have tried writing the string and I was unsuccessful. thanks The spreadsheet -- Greg |

Sub HideCertainRows()
Dim varr as Variant, i as long, rng as Range varr = Array("ABC/XYZ", "DEF/STU", "FFF/GGG" ) for i = lbound(varr) to ubound(varr) set rng = Nothing set rng = columns(3).Find(varr(i)) if not rng is nothing then rng.Entirerow.Hidden = True end if Next End Sub -- Regards, Tom Ogilvy "Greg Stevens" wrote in message ...
